Output 3145409a84b367720cfb2b1fd8e18b24d668e83a29c9d4179f0eb42e78790d3a:2

value
5989441
script pubkey
OP_0 OP_PUSHBYTES_32 db78ad81bcff9def719194c2f728e8b6ba22625d585eec1a6ad7befae1a720de
address
bc1qmdu2mqdul7w77uv3jnp0w28gk6azycjatp0wcxn267l04cd8yr0q2e3j6k
transaction
3145409a84b367720cfb2b1fd8e18b24d668e83a29c9d4179f0eb42e78790d3a
spent
true